So, 'Still Alive' dives deep into the life of Klaas Willems, a rock climber living with cystic fibrosis. It's kind of raw, almost unfiltered, as we follow him navigating both the physical and mental challenges posed by his condition. The pacing feels very much like a climb itself β slow at times, but it builds up to these breathtaking moments against stunning backdrops, especially in places like Sardinia. The cinematography captures that clean air he cherishes, which feels like a character in itself. The documentary's tone is introspective, reflecting on life, resilience, and the pursuit of passion despite the odds. Itβs distinct in how it weaves personal struggle with the sheer beauty of nature β really makes you think about what it means to live fully.
